What is Xenical?
Xenical is the trademark name for Orlistat, a powerful gastrointestinal lipase inhibitor. Unlike numerous other weight reduction medications that function as cravings suppressants by impacting the main nerve system, Xenical operates entirely within the digestive tract. It was very first authorized for usage in the late 1990s and has actually because turned into one of the most studied weight-loss medications on the market.
The primary function of Xenical is to assist in weight loss for individuals with a Body Mass Index (BMI) of 30 or greater, or those with a BMI of 27 or higher who also have weight-related health conditions such as type 2 diabetes, hypertension, or high cholesterol.
The Mechanism of Action: How It Works
To comprehend the efficiency of Xenical, one must comprehend how the body procedures fats. When food is consumed, enzymes in the digestive system called lipases break down dietary fats (triglycerides) into smaller molecules that the body can absorb.
When Xenical is taken with a meal, it attaches itself to these lipase enzymes, successfully "switching them off." Because the enzymes can not break down the fat, around 25% to 30% of the fat consumed in a meal passes through the intestinal tract undigested and is eventually removed through bowel motions. By avoiding the absorption of these calories, the medication helps produce the calorie deficit necessary for weight reduction.
Xenical vs. Over-the-Counter Orlistat (Alli)
One of the most common points of confusion relating to Xenical is its schedule nonprescription. Technically, the brand "Xenical" is a prescription-only medication containing 120mg of Orlistat.
However, a lower-dose variation of the exact same active ingredient is offered over the counter under the brand name Alli. Alli includes 60mg of Orlistat-- exactly half the dose of Xenical. While Xenical requires a medical professional's assessment and an official prescription, Alli can be acquired by grownups straight from a drug store or retail store.
Contrast Table: Xenical (Prescription) vs. Alli (OTC)
| Feature | Xenical | Alli (OTC) |
|---|---|---|
| Active Ingredient | Orlistat (120mg) | Orlistat (60mg) |
| Legal Status | Prescription Only | Non-prescription (OTC) |
| Primary Goal | Scientific Obesity Management | Weight Loss for Overweight Adults |
| Fat Absorption Blocked | Approximate. 30% | Approx. 25% |
| BMI Requirement | 30+ (or 27+ with comorbidities) | 25+ |
| Health Supervision | Doctor-supervised | Self-applied (Pharmacist recommendations advised) |
Effectiveness and Results
Scientific studies have revealed that when Orlistat is combined with a reduced-calorie, low-fat diet, it considerably enhances weight reduction compared to dieting alone. Research recommends that for every two pounds an individual loses through diet and workout, including Orlistat can assist them lose an additional pound.
The majority of weight-loss usually occurs within the very first 6 months of beginning the medication. Over the long term, the medication is likewise efficient in assisting individuals preserve their weight-loss and prevent weight restore, which is frequently the most difficult element of weight management.
Dietary Requirements While Taking Orlistat
Orlistat is not a "magic tablet" that enables unlimited eating. Its efficacy and the user's comfort depend greatly on the structure of the diet. For the medication to work properly, the user must follow a nutritionally well balanced, calorie-controlled diet.
Vital Dietary Guidelines:
- Target Fat Intake: About 30% of total daily calories ought to originate from fat.
- Distribution: Daily fat, protein, and carb intake should be spread out evenly across three primary meals.
- The "Fat Rule": If a meal is missed or contains no fat, the dosage of Xenical or Alli should be avoided, as there is no fat for the medication to obstruct.
- Nutrient Absorption: Because Orlistat blocks fat, it can also hinder the absorption of fat-soluble vitamins (A, D, E, and K). Users are normally encouraged to take a multivitamin at bedtime to guarantee dietary requirements are satisfied.
Handling Potential Side Effects
The side results of Xenical and its OTC equivalents are mainly "treatment results" related to the way the medication works. If a specific consumes too much fat while taking the medication, the undigested fat in the intestinal tracts can trigger gastrointestinal discomfort.
Typical side impacts include:
- Oily spotting in undergarments.
- Flatulence with discharge.
- Immediate requirement to have a bowel movement.
- Oily or fatty stools.
- Increased number of defecation.
These side results are generally workable. By adhering to a low-fat diet (restricting fat to roughly 15-18 grams per meal), the majority of users can considerably lower or get rid of these signs.
Who Should Avoid This Medication?
While Orlistat (Xenical/Alli) is safe for numerous, it is not suitable for everybody. Particular conditions can make the medication dangerous or ineffective.
Contraindications include:
- Pregnancy: Weight loss is not recommended for pregnant ladies.
- Chronic Malabsorption Syndrome: If the body currently struggles to soak up nutrients.
- Cholestasis: A condition where bile circulation from the liver is obstructed.
- Kidney Issues: Individuals with a history of oxalate kidney stones ought to exercise caution.
- Organ Transplant Recipients: Orlistat can disrupt medications like cyclosporine.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. Is Xenical readily available over-the-counter without a prescription?
No, the brand "Xenical" (120mg Orlistat) is only available through prescription. However, "Alli" is an over-the-counter variation which contains 60mg of the exact same active component.
2. How much weight can be lost with Xenical or OTC Orlistat?
Outcomes vary, however clinical trials reveal that users often lose 5% to 10% of their total body weight over a year when the medication is integrated with diet plan and workout.
3. Can Xenical be taken with other medications?
Orlistat can engage with specific drugs, such as blood slimmers (Warfarin), thyroid medications (Levothyroxine), and anti-seizure drugs. It is imperative to consult a doctor before starting Orlistat if taking other medications.
4. Does the medication work if I don't eat fat?
No. Xenical/Alli specifically targets dietary fat. If a meal consists of no fat, the medication has absolutely nothing to act upon, and the dosage must be skipped.
